Ethereum multisig address how to mine with normal pc

Usually, a multisignature algorithm produces a joint signature that is more compact than a collection of distinct signatures from all users. The ability to mine with a particular coinbase payout address is not contingent ethereum multisig address how to mine with normal pc the mining node having access to the coinbase's ethereum multisig address how to mine with normal pc keys; you can generate the address and private key on another machine and set the mining node's coinbase to the generated address. From Chapter 1 we know that Ethereum has two types of accounts: User air gapped machines or paper wallets. Start by following the usual procedure to spend from any wallet. As a consequence, lawmakers and regulators will need to understand this new paradigm as they best determine how to adapt existing regulations and create new ones. The required number of signatures is agreed at the start once people agree to create the address. How to multisig a transaction function? To create a Simple Wallet: Affected configurations: Does MultiSig wallet may include functions like increaseSupply, decreaseSupply and functionality like blackList addresses? If sub-execution runs out of gas, the parent execution continues; thus, it is perfectly "safe" for a contract to call another contract if you set a gas limit on the sub-execution. Just 1 ether will be more than enough to try out Contract Wallets. They need the type of controls that they would be able to have with standard corporate treasury banking software. And if the risk of loss can be minimized, there should be substantial benefits to transparency and liquidity across the entire ecosystem. How to create multisignature poloniex lrc coinbase didnt include recipient instructions message If you run Mist on your mining node, when you send a transaction with Mist, it will communicate via the IPC socket to instruct geth to unlock your account for 2 seconds. Benson K B 41 7. Other people have even more exotic ideas, such as Zennet — which plans to reward people for plugging their machines into a distributed, decentralized supercomputer. Contracts interact with each other through an activity that is alternately called either "calling" or "sending messages". I mean not to exclude from already existin multi sig wallets, but create a wallet with such possibility. Backdoors are sometimes installed by the manufacturer how to buy bitcoins with changelly using coinbase your Internet Service Provider if you got your modem from them as part of the service. Paying for the use of these how difficult is bitcoin mining bitcoin credit card instant is part of the gas economics model of the Ethereum protocol. Is there any simple explanation to multisig wallets? See https: The default settings for Multisig Wallets is displayed. When so far it seems that Ethereum wallet unlocked his geth wallet for 2 seconds via the IPC API, not exposed to the Interneta bot that was watching his geth wallet activity swooped in to send a transfer instruction to geth via JSON-RPC, exposed to the Internet and transferred his remaining ethers into the hacker's account. SLOAD pops one from the stack and checks if there is a value in storage for the key popped from the stack. Ubuntu Desktop has many more bits of software running continually with exposed ports. For example, have them in a text document bitcoin poker is coinbase supporting segwit you can easily copy and function altcoin wallet buy bitcoin indian address when required. When mining through a pool, it is once again safer to use an Account to golden tea bitcoin ads coinbase btc exchange your reward as the pool operator may not specify enough gas to cover coinbase pay with paypal bitstamp vs circle to a Contract Wallet. Multisig wallet generating a big number of ETH addresses I'm looking for a possibility to generate many say, addresses from a multisig wallet. How to interact with a contract function through another contract? If you have RPC turned off and your mining computer has been compromised, any locally installed malware will be able to use the IPC socket to snatch your coins. This javascript page can create and spend from multisig addresses: Featured on Meta. You can easily sweep or send ALL of your balance. The hack that occurred on May 12 to steal 7, ethers from Patrick only affects miners where:.

EDIT 31/05/2016 - SECURITY ALERT!

Chapter 2: Working With Contract Wallets How can businesses effectively use Bitcoin? Read the text and click Proceed. How to transfer ERC20 tokens from a multisig wallet? Before testing the multisig functionality I wanted to deposit 0. This situation is improving all the time, for instance Block Explorer Etherchain. Signing owner Account private keys are in different computers. By using our site, you acknowledge that you have read and understand our Cookie Policy , Privacy Policy , and our Terms of Service. So you create a Multisig Wallet, perhaps a 2-of-3 wallet, but all the owner Accounts are under your control, that is, you control all the private keys. Trent grants his signature to Alice or Bob, so one of them can redeem the funds. Bob wants to ensure he is paid for his merchandise. The JUMPI instruction pops 2 values and jumps to the instruction designated by the first only if the second is nonzero. Restart eth after each transaction, do not expose the json-rpc interface via http and upgrade to version 1. The hacker sent a continuous stream every 2 seconds of sendTransaction Accounts are backed up by copying their keyfiles or by copying the entire keystore folder as already described in Chapter 1. When are backups made and who has access to them? Looking for multisig wallet source code? When a contract receives a message it has the option of returning some data, which the original sender of the message can then immediately use. The first multisignature wallet was launched in August by BitGo. Today we have an integration with MetaMask in order to allow it. Returned error: Unlike Accounts, Contract Wallets are controlled by code, which means that it is possible to customize their behavior. Organizations need to be able to define their own internal policies on who can transact, for how much, and with whose approval. Managing ERC tokens in a corporate setting What are my options for managing large quantities ERC tokens in a more corporate manner. CPU mining uses the regular processor which all computers have. The 1 ETH transaction occurred at I'm a community wiki Summary Don't allow TCP request on port from the Internet to be forwarded to your geth machine Don't enable --rpc without checking that only your GPU mining computers can access TCP port on your Ethereum node geth computer Don't run the Ethereum Wallet on the same machine as your geth computer. Featured on Meta. Gas can be roughly thought of as a counter of computational steps, and is something that exists during transaction execution but not outside of it. I am worried that the funds I have in mine might not be safe. By itself, it will not make the storage of your funds on the wallet more secure [7]. Start by following the usual procedure to spend from any wallet. Lets say i want to send 0. So Accounts serve two roles; as bare stores of ether in their own right, and as owners or controllers of feature-rich Contract Wallets. Use multisignature contracts. A msg. Firstlyyou already know that incoming transactions will be listed only bitcoin cash transaction lookup expo bitcoin berkeley you use a Contract Wallet address. Otherwise we Any transaction would have to meet the approval of more than one employee. After the hack, Patrick ran some analysis on his computer and found network communications every few seconds over the geth RPC port executing the following commands: Ethereum multisig address how to mine with normal pc bytes are, of course, the actual code as we saw. Cyrpto mining profitability calculator easy hash mining Chain 6 2. I have to create a multisignature transaction which the transaction should get signed with at least 2 private keys. What happens behind the scenes of the deal at this time? Bob is paranoid about quantum cryptography, so he uses a ethereum 2020 price ripple price expect contract which passes along only messages that have been signed with Lamport signatures alongside traditional ECDSA but because he's old fashioned, he prefers to use a version of Lamport sigs based on SHA, which is not supported in Ethereum directly. The gas cost will be higher. The required number of signatures is agreed at the start once people agree to create the invest in genesis mining blockchain wallet purchase bitcoin. High Possible Attacks: Post how to mine for monero litecoin exchange to wallet Cancel. Move your mining rewards to a more secure Ethereum account to reduce the size of your losses if you do get hacked. Nice list, could you add some more details on port exposure? Simple Wallets A Simple Wallet seems a lot like an Account since only one private key is required to control the wallet, but we now know that under the hood, can i deposit bitcoin onto a prepaid card bitcoin cash lifetime are quite different. Contracts interact with each other through an activity that is alternately bitcoin buying guide coinbase transaction takes 8 days either "calling" or "sending messages". Signing owner Account private keys are in different computers. Different location from Beta 5 for Linux. The procedure for sending ether from a Simple Wallet is no different from that for sending ether from an Account. You don't have to run the web frontend, the unlocking or the payout modules. It's probably a good idea to test All Service Ports Ports 0 to at the same time to confirm which ports you have open. Maybe not. To find out more, including how to control cookies, see here: Secondlyand less obvious is the issue related to gas cost. Here is the referenced contract I am studying. In practice, Multisig Wallets have two typical use cases:

What is Multi-Sig, and What Can It Do?

Ethereum Development Tutorial Importantly, a transaction that runs out of gas is still a valid transaction and so will be included in the blockchain and be picked up by all block explorers, adding to the confusion. If not, you will have to revoke the transaction, which will itself incur a revocation cost, adding insult to injury: Sending Ether Firstlyyou already know that r9 fury equihash create bitcoin address with name from a Contract Wallet costs a little more than sending ripple coin invest or no trading crypto website an Account. Ethereum Stack Exchange works best with JavaScript enabled. In these implementations, the wallet company owns one of the keys that is used to create a multi-signature address. Your alternatives if you have GPU miners outside your network with your geth instance: You may want to use the privacy settings to reduce any leakage of information: This is where it gets really interesting, and actually, quite brilliant. With a Simple Wallet, only one Account both creates and owns the wallet. Access Control How can businesses effectively use Bitcoin? It allows you to select a configuration where two of the three signatures are required to sign a transaction and make it valid. Details Here are some steps to reduce the chances of getting your Ethereum wallet hacked. I will keep this page updated with new developments as all of these exciting projects, and no doubt more, come into fruition. A fix has already been merged to the develop branch. This site uses cookies. How do we grade questions? The idea is that we accept payments to these addresses, and then move all funds to a single address using The fee is market-based, though mandatory in practice; a floating limit on the number of operations that can be contained in a block forces even miners who can afford to include transactions at close to no cost to charge a fee commensurate with the cost of the transaction to the entire network; see the whitepaper section on fees for more details on the economic underpinnings of our fee and block operation limit . Thus, we have:. To backup the Mist directory Wallet App data: Tal Beja 51 8. Even after forking out thousands of dollars on one of those, it is notoriously difficult to even break even. These are often referred to as M-of-N transactions. Note that the Create Contract window also displays the gas requirements for this transaction. If you have a gaming computer or other reasonably high-end machine which comes with a GPU then you should definitely look into GPU mining as it will make you much more than other options. I have got to say that this is one of the few that actually offers some good resources. In fact, the security level is at the security level of your computer's system settings. Shanny Fournier - August 8th, at 6: There I have a function for exchange pallets between two partners. Update to Security Incident [May 17, ]. The fee is market-based, though mandatory in practice; a floating limit on the number of operations that can be contained in a block forces even miners who can afford to include transactions at close to no cost to charge a fee commensurate with the cost of the transaction to the entire network; see the whitepaper section on fees for more details on the economic underpinnings of our fee and block operation limit system. This Wallet App is now able to sign multisignature transactions involving the imported Multisig Wallet. PaintedRed 1. Fortunately, you do not have to program in low-level assembly; a high-level language especially designed for writing contracts, known as Solidity , exists to make it much easier for you to write contracts there are several others, too, including LLL , Serpent and Mutan , which you may find easier to learn or use depending on your experience. SLOAD pops one from the stack and checks if there is a value in storage for the key popped from the stack. Contract Wallets can list incoming transactions; something Accounts cannot do. The Ethereum blockchain or "ledger" is the decentralized, massively replicated database in which the current state of all accounts is stored. To be safe, for now, use Accounts to send to exchanges and the like. Read the official security advisory. Multi-signature means that more than one key can be used to specify starting address parameters. So far I've been able When mining through a pool, it is once again safer to use an Account to receive your reward as the pool operator may not specify enough gas to cover sending to a Contract Wallet. SummaRy 1. If yes then how? Arri 1 6. Incoming RPC connections from the Internet on TCP port are forwarded to the machine running the Ethereum node software geth ; geth is running with the parameters --rpc enabled; and The Ethereum Wallet Mist is used on the same geth machine and is used to send a transaction, requiring the geth account to be unlocked for a 2 second period. Don't use accounts to store huge amounts of ether.